Setting Compartment Temperatures
Recommended Temperature Settings
Celsius/Fahrenheit
Pr
ess and hold “ ” button for 3 seconds to
turn the power function on or off. When the
power function is on, the“ ” icon lights and
the display panel will show “ ”.
NOTE: When the power function is on, the
refrigerator is stopped cooling.
When you set a temperature, you are setting an
average temperature for the entire
compartment.The actual compartment
temperatures may vary from the temperatures
displayed depending on the amount and
placement of stored food, and the surrounding
room temperature.
• Fridge Compar
tment: 39°F(4°C)
• Fresh Choice Compartment: 19°F(-7°C)
• Freezer Compartment: 0°F(-18°C)

Wi-Fi function
This appliance may be controlled remotely
with a smart phone or a tablet computer.
If the appliance is not connected to the home
network, it will function like a regular appliance.
What do you need to
connect the appliance?
• Signal from the local wireless network (Wi-Fi)
should be sufficiently strong in the spot where
the appliance is installed.
• Home network router has to be connected to
the internet, and the Wi-Fi function on the
appliance should be activated.
• The smart phone/tablet computer has to be
connected to the internet.
• Operating system on your smart phone/tablet
computer should be compatible with the
ConnectLife app.
The ConnectLife App is available to download
free of charge from the Apple App Store or
from the Google Play Store.
Eco
T
he Super Cool feature helps to keep food
stored in the refrigerator at the set
temperature during periods of high usage,
large grocery loads, or temporarily warm
room temperatures.
The Super Cool feature lowers the
temperature in the fridge compartment.
1.Press the “ ” button to activate this
function. The “ ” icon will be illuminated
and the fridge temperature indicator will
display 36°F(2°C).
2.Super cool will automatically turn off
after 3 hours.
3.When super cool function is on you can
turn it off by pressing the “ ” button
or setting fridge temperature. To manually
turn off the Super Cool function, the fridge
temperature setting will revert back to the
previous setting.
Super Freeze will quickly lower the
temperature within the freezer so food will
freeze faster than usual. This feature also
helps to keep vitamins and nutrition of fresh
food fresh for longer period.
1.Press “ ” button repeatedly until the
Super Freeze icon appears. Press the “ ”
button to activate this function. The “ ” icon
will be illuminated and the temperature for
the freezer is set to -11°F(-24°C).
2.Super freeze will automatically turn off after
52 hours.
3.When Super Freeze function is on you can
turn it off by pressing the “ ” button or
setting freezer temperature. To manually
turn off the Super freeze function, the
freezer temperature setting will revert back
to the previous setting.
NOTE: When you selecting the Super Freeze
function, ensure there are no bottled or
canned drinks (especially carbonated drinks)
in the freezer compartment. Bottles and cans
may explode.
Pr
ess the “ ” button to turn on the Eco
function, the “ ” icon will be illuminated.
When the Eco function is on, the temperature
of fridge is automatically switched to 43°F(6°C)
and the temperature of freezer is automatically
switched to 1°F(-17°C), the temperature of My
Fresh Choices is compartment is immovability.
When Eco function is on, you can switch it by
pressing the “ ” button or adjusting the
fridge/freezer temperature, the refrigerator
temperature setting will revert back to the
previous setting.
If a door is open f
or longer than 2 minutes, an
alarm will sound to alert you and the control
panel will display “ ”. The alarm will sound
3 times every minute for 8 minutes.
• To turn off the alarm, close all doors completely.

Demo mode
Demo mode is f
or store display, and it prevents
the refrigerator from generating cool air. In this of
Cooling off Mode, the refrigerator may seem like
it is working but it will not make cool air. The
display panel will show special segments as follow.
To switch off demo mode, press and hold “ ”
and “ ” buttons at same time for 3 seconds
and the buzzer gave a long sound.

Connect appliance to Wi-Fi
After activating the Wi-Fi function, connect
your device to your home router in order to
connect your appliance with the ConnectLife
mobile app.
Step 1: Set the appliance to normal operation.
Touch the “ ” key for approximately
3 seconds. You entered network connection
menu when “ ” appears in the display.
Step 2: Touch the “ ” key to select “ ”
within 60 seconds.
Step 3: Touch the “ ” key to confirm the
selection mode. The Wi-Fi symbol starts
blinking and the network of this appliance is
now open to connect to,for 5 minutes.
Step 4: When the Wi-Fi symbol is on, it means
that the Wi-Fi connection is successful. The
display will return to normal.
